
上QQ阅读APP看书,第一时间看更新
1.2.1 Linux内核与发行版

Linux内核与发行版
Linux内核一般特指前文所提及的、由林纳斯发明的Linux。Linux是全球最有影响力的开源项目之一。读者可以访问Linux官方网站,免费获取Linux内核源码和其他资讯,并可以在GPL许可证的框架内自由使用。截至2022年10月6日,官方公开的Linux内核最新版本为6.0,最新的稳定版本(Latest Stable Kernel)为5.19.14。目前官方获取到最新的Linux内核代码文件是一个超过100MB的压缩包。
Linux发行版由Linux内核以及大量基于Linux的应用软件和工具软件整合而成。根据维基百科提供的数据,目前已有超过500个Linux发行版,其中近500个正在开发中。典型的Linux发行版包括Linux内核、GNU工具和库、附加软件、文档、窗口系统、窗口管理器和桌面环境、软件包管理系统等。不同的发行版由不同的团体维护。各个发行版由于定位不同,通常具有各自的特点,可以满足不同类型用户的需求。
大多数Linux发行版包含的软件都是免费的开源软件。各个发行版中集成的软件种类和版本通常并不完全相同。大多数软件包可以在所谓的存储库中在线获得,这些存储库通常分布在世界各地。除了一些核心组件,只有极少数软件是由Linux发行版的维护人员从头编写的。Linux发行版通常也可能包括一些源码不公开的专有软件,例如某些设备驱动程序所需的二进制代码。